House to House and Street Collections
A House-To-House collection permit allows for collections to take place from house-to-house, pub-to-pub, shop-to-shop for a charitable purpose. Collections can either be money or property (e.g. clothes and bric-a-brac).

Fylde Borough Council has a responsibility to ensure that drivers, proprietors and operators of hackney carriage and private hire vehicles are fit and proper persons to hold such licenses.
Accordingly, taxis, their drivers and operators are licensed annually by the council. Vehicles are subject to mechanical tests and drivers undergo periodic CRB and medical checks.
